Lighthouse Investigations and Litigation Support offers private investigation services in Austin, TX, catering to the Central Texas area as well. Specializing in areas such as cheating spouses, domestic relations, family law, and child custody, they provide expert witness testimony for clients and attorneys.
Founded by individuals who were dissatisfied with existing private investigation services, this company emphasizes customized services and empathy for clients. With a focus on established experience in family law and child custody issues, they aim to provide tailored solutions rather than a one-size-fits-all approach.
Clients can expect direct communication with the assigned Austin private investigator, personalized investigation plans, immediate action on their case, and ongoing updates as the investigation progresses. Lighthouse Investigations and Litigation Support prioritizes client care and effective strategies over unnecessary services, ensuring a supportive and proactive approach.
